Description by OLDIES.com:

In a unique refreshing style, Russell Garcia, world renowned composer-arranger-conductor relates the stories of the glitz and glamour of Hollywood during his many years writing music for films and television. His inimitable, delightful sense of humor comes through even when he's "winning World War Two single handed." This is a wonderful inspiring book by a legendary icon who spent some seventy years in the music business.

Besides writing music for over a hundred films, ie, The Time Machine", "Atlantis The Lost Continent", "Come September; his music can still be heard today on many television shows, such as "The Twilight Zone", "Laredo", "Fame Is The Name Of The Game", and "Rawhide". He has also recorded with all the great luminaries like Ella Fitzgerald, Anita O'Day, Frances Faye, Julie London, Sarah Vaughan, Margaret Whiting, Louis Armstrong, Sammy Davis, Mel Torme as well as many of the great instrumentalist stars such as Oscar Peterson, George Shearing, Buddy De Franco, Dizzy Gillespie, Stan Getz, Roy Eldridge to name a few.

Known for his versatility in both jazz and classical music, Garcia has conducted many of his own compositions with symphony orchestras throughout Europe, America, New Zealand and China. He has written two text books, The Professional Arranger-Composer Book 1 and Book 2 which are used in universities around the world and have been translated into 6 languages. An adventurer, he and his wife cruised the South Pacific in their yacht "Dawn-Breaker" for almost six years. He was also a caring humanitarian who, together with his wife, taught virtues with music for some 39 years as a 'labor of love' at three public schools in New Zealand for which each of them received the "Queen's Service Medal for Service to Music in 2009."
